Hey im a golf course super and am no stranger to gettin rid of moles. There is a great product called Talaprid, its a poison in the form of gummy worm bait and very easy to use, simply stick a fat screw driver down into the most active part of the moles run and feed the bait down into it, do this every few feet and rest assured you'll be mole free in a few days. If you go with this solution please read the instructions for yourself and pay close attention to the MSDS info because it is POISON (if you have pets or small courious children you may want to consider option 2) Buy a Mole trap, most hardware stores have these, follow the instructions as to how to laod it and watch your fingers cause mole traps pack a serious punch. The trick is all in how you set it and where you set it in the run. Place the trap in a long straight active section of the moles run, You will have to cut a small section of the run out in order to properly set the trap, save this section of removed turf to cover the trap up after you have gotten it into position, be sure to cover it well so no light can enter the moles tunnel because the light will scare the mole into rerouting his tunnel.
Moles are smarter than you might think stick with it
